This thread obviously favors and showcases extreme examples, but not all models stand out all that much. There are plenty of Supreme models who are only striking for their height and weight; facially, many are unexceptional. Additionally, a conventionally beautiful girl Sasha's height and weight may not contrast that strongly with other attractive females a similar size. It's not like all models are superglamorous amazons and non-models are always short and ugly. I know this thread is tongue-in-cheek, but it would be nice to see some examples that weren't complicit in the fanatical belief that models are supernatural beings, etc.
I've worked with plenty of models, both in-house and from a press standpoint, and they don't always tower over everyone and make every woman surrounding them look like fat children.They aren't even that intimidating. It's a myth we ourselves propagate for our own reasons.
